#db56ae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#db56ae is composed of 85.9% red, 33.7%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.7% magenta, 20.5%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 320.3 degrees, a saturation of 64.9% and a lightness of 59.8%. #db56ae color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acff with #b7005d.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#db56ae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#db56ae has RGB values of R:219, G:86,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.21,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14374574.

Shades and Tints of #db56ae

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090207 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fc is the lightest one.
